Emerging technologies are revolutionizing aircraft design and production, influencing aerospace products from blueprint to runway. Let’s explore four of these technologies, plus the challenges of integrating them.

1. additive manufacturing (3D Printing)

Complex, optimized parts produced layer by layer allow for innovative designs, reduced weight, and faster time-to-market. Imagine lighter, intricately shaped engine components that drastically improve performance and fuel efficiency. Or, picture the on-demand 3D printing of replacement parts directly at maintenance facilities, significantly reducing aircraft downtime.

2. augmented and virtual Reality (AR/VR)

Immersive environments streamline design collaboration, assembly procedures and training scenarios, bringing new possibilities for visual simulation. Let's say engineers from different continents collaborate on design revisions, interacting with a detailed virtual model of an aircraft in real-time. AR could project step-by-step assembly instructions for intricate wiring layouts directly onto technicians' work areas, ensuring accuracy and streamlining training.

3. artificial intelligence (AI) and predictive analytics

AI-powered models optimize various processes, improve predictive maintenance, and refine designs through simulations and data analysis. Data analytics tools extract valuable insights from real-time monitoring to inform every stage of aerospace projects. Imagine sensors and AI systems predicting exactly when specific components require maintenance before problems occur, thereby avoiding costly groundings. AI algorithms could identify optimal aircraft designs, considering fuel efficiency, material choices and structural integrity.

4. blockchain

Unalterable transaction records strengthen supply chain transparency, ensure part authenticity and facilitate secure data management throughout a product's lifecycle. Think of secure blockchains tracking a component's entire journey, from manufacturing to installation to any replacements throughout its lifespan. This creates a verifiable record of authenticity, improving safety and making counterfeit parts practically impossible to introduce.

challenges of integrating emerging technologies

Adopting multiple emerging technologies within the complex world of aerospace projects involves overcoming a set of interconnected hurdles:

investment costs

Embracing new technologies like advanced software, 3D printing equipment and the necessary infrastructure may require significant upfront capital investment.

skills gaps

Successfully implementing emerging technologies in a rapidly evolving market demands a specialized workforce.

regulatory oversight

As compliance and certification frameworks adapt to emerging technologies, close coordination with regulatory bodies is essential.
